The American Association of Notaries is a professional organization that provides resources, guidance, and support to notaries public across the United States, promoting the role and importance of notaries in legal and business transactions.
Notaries public who wish to be members of the American Association of Notaries or who are seeking guidance and certification from the association are required to file.
To fill out the forms for the American Association of Notaries, individuals must provide their personal information, details of their notary commission, and any required documentation as specified by the association's guidelines.
The purpose of the American Association of Notaries is to support notaries public by providing education, resources, advocacy, and networking opportunities to enhance their professional development and effectiveness.
Members must report their personal identification information, notary commissioning details, renewal dates, and any disciplinary actions or changes in their status as notaries.
